How they compare
Honduras currently reports 81.7% against 81.2% in Ecuador, a difference of 0.5%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 13 shared years of data; in 2001 it was Ecuador ahead.
Ecuador ranks 15th and Honduras ranks 14th of 20 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Ecuador averaged higher in 2 and Honduras in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Ecuador | Honduras |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 81.1% | 59.7% | 21.5% | Ecuador |
| 2010s | 89.5% | 73.5% | 16.0% | Ecuador |
| 2020s | 81.2% | 81.7% | 0.5% | Honduras |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
